MaksymT17/aquamarine

Add threads multiplier to config file

Closed this issue · 1 comments

Threads count has to be added in config file, to make possibility adjust speed of processing images

Describe the solution you'd like
In case of HW specific such threads multiplier can significantly improve overall results of processing.
In meantime wrong multiplier can also provide loss of objects, especially with conjunction of small Calculation_Time_Limit value.

Describe alternatives you've considered
Add parameter to config file, set value as default to 2.0

Additional context
Explanation can be added on aquamarine wiki page

issue solved,
tested some constant values of threads_multiplier from 1 up to 32,
in case of powersaving mode multiplier can be set less then 1, depending on HW that will mean attemp to use less threads then CPU cores count

Tests results:
HW: core i7 7700hq, RAM 16GB, OS Windows 10

threads_test